Marqués de Cáceres Antea Blanco comes from grapes that weren’t supposed to be, when these indigenous viura and tempranillo blanco vines emerged within plots of red grapes many years ago. Quality fruit should not be wasted, so why not craft a sensational Spanish white to wow the palate? Fermented in fine French barrels, the Antea attracts you with soft autumn apple with tropical hints of mango, pineapple and peach, rounded out with a bit of mineral, toast and honey. Silky soft, delicious with a unique apple skin finish. While you can enjoy a traditional Spanish pairing with serrano ham croquette or tortilla, we recommend a modern take with some Vietnamese bún bowl!
